#1a7e4a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a7e4a is composed of 10.2% red, 49.4%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 148.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 29.8%. #1a7e4a color hex could be obtained by blending #34fc94 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1a7e4a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1a7e4a has RGB values of R:26, G:126,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1736266.

Shades and Tints of #1a7e4a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c07 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a7e4a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494f4c is the less saturated color, while #039549 is the most saturated one.
